ISLAND THEATRE CIRCUIT CORP. v. LIGGETT


276 A.D. 753 (1949)

Island Theatre Circuit Corp., Appellant, v. Jules E. Liggett et al., Respondents

Appellate Division of the Supreme Court of the State of New York, First Department.

November 7, 1949.


Judgment unanimously affirmed, with costs.

The following additional findings of fact are made:

"51½. That the principal asset of said personal service agency of Stiefel was its good will, which did not inhere in the operation of any tangible assets, and was ill adapted to forming the subject of a sale.
